How the evaluation works

A two-phase evaluation with conventional targets, run on TradeLocker. The firm layers a rewards programme on top that returns part of the challenge fee as you hit milestones.

The rules that matter

A consistency rule caps how much of your total profit may come from a single day. It is a reasonable protection for the firm and a genuine constraint for traders whose edge is concentrated in a handful of large moves — check the exact percentage before you buy.

Payouts and profit split

Payouts run on a fixed bi-weekly cycle rather than on demand. You cannot request money between cycles, which makes cash flow predictable but never fast. The split is a flat 80%, with allocation to $400,000.

Platform and execution

TradeLocker is a modern browser-based platform and one of the more pleasant interfaces in the category. Coverage leans toward majors; traders looking for long-tail altcoin perps will find the instrument list thin.

What you actually pay

$99 at entry, $279 for $100,000. The rewards programme softens the effective cost if you stay with the firm across several accounts.

Who it suits

Traders who value a clean platform and a transparent EU corporate structure, and who can live with a two-week payout rhythm. Not the choice if you need money out quickly.

What we still need to verify

Open items on this review

Every figure above is taken from BrightFunded's published terms, not from a completed payout test of our own. Advertised windows and delivered windows are not the same thing, and in this industry the gap is where the trouble lives.

This review is upgraded to a tested review once a full withdrawal cycle is logged. Until then, treat the payout figure as the firm's claim rather than our finding, and read how we test for what that upgrade involves.
